Interview With Mr Midas



Me) A lot of people know you from T4's musicool. What influence and experience did you take from the show?

MR Midas) Hmmmm not sure I've always liked other music but probably more then anything I grew as a person, the show showed me that people are the same and music can unite races, sex and alsorts...

Me)On the show peoples styles ranged from Grunge to Pop to R&B to Bashment. Since the show how have those genres helped your develop your music?

Mr Midas) Well the title track to my album is featuring Darren Michelangelo Smith from the show which isn’t a dancehall song so its changed the feel and direction of some of my music.

Me) Out of everyone on the show who have you/are you working with?

Mr Midas) Darren is like a close friend to me so I'm mainly working wit him, Mz Bratts doing big things very proud of her and I’ve dun a few rock gigs with Fi from eyelash.


Me) Wile Out was your debut song, which featured Blemish, the single got heavy rotation the then famous Channel U, people slated that channel as they said it promoted the gun and knife culture affecting the U.K. How did the Channel help you move forward in your career?

Mr Midas) When I came off the musicool TV show Channel U showed me a lot of love, they spun my video a lot and I did a couple adverts and TV shows with them. They gave lot of love that other ‘big’ stations wouldn’t even though I just come off a 2million viewers a week TV show, so go nuttin but love for them.

Me) That song got you the UMA best newcomer award. How do you feel about award shows like the mobo's + Brits as people don't think they represent the real music that is about from the Urban genres?

Mr Midas) Well I don’t think the UMA’s has ever been in that position, they’ve always been successful in nominating and awarding the correct artist and the reason is, its all public votes. (Like when the brits Craig david didn’t win anything but he cleaned up at the UMAs).

Winning my award was an amazing experience, one of the best in my career thus far but I don’t think it was just because of Wile Out because a lot of people who voted never heard the song or seen the video.

I personally got love for the MOBO’s because its something out there for black music.

Me) You have worked with some big artists like Dready, Dexplicit, Fire Camp and Big Dirtz. What Other artists would like to work with that has influenced your career from the past or present?

Mr Midas) I’ve been blessed that people with huge names have wanted to work with me, its crazy sometimes I’m like im some dude from Brixton and I’m working with people that have classic’s…. like on my album I got production from Dready, Sticky, Self Taught, Richie Rich and even Bad Boy Records new producer Flor-d.

I’d love to work wit Sway and Chris Martin from Cold play, oh the Gorillas too.

Me) You have kept mainly to the same genre mainly through your career which is Bashment. But would you move to another genre just for that one big hit? As people are talking about artists who they claim to have left the scene which made them, what are your thoughts about the fans that then decide to boycott that artists music?

Mr Midas) Well me a real yard yute… Si me a it dat…

Looool Nah seriously I just make Mr Midas music, my styles bashment but my sounds not. Ras Kwame is always like I love this but its not Dancehall… Well its Mr Midas lol.

The album im working on is a fusion of me…. English ermmmm nah I mean British, Jamaican and Bayjon (Barbados) all the little sides that make this Mr the talent he is.


Me) Your new single Midas Featuring David B is currently out. Is that the first single off your future album? In Which there has been rumours about some big producers and collaborations?

Mr Midas) Well not much big NAME callabos… I mostly made the album about me!! But as you’ve seen I’ve already name dropped some big producers lol But yea Midas is the 2nd Promo single Wile Out was the 1st…. The albums gonna be a lot just need the right machine to work the product.

Me) You have recently filmed a advert for B.E.T. Are there anymore plans to carry on acting once your album is done?

Yea! I’m a presenter now since the musicool show, I’ma ras chat a box and I love a camera in my face so that’s a great combo for me loool

but yea acting, presenting, music it just another part of this Mr.

Nas's Open Letter




My Fox has obtained video of a fight between two rival gangs on Thursday that led to the beating death of a 16 year old honor student from Chicago’s Fenger High. In the video, Derrion Albert was attempting to help another student when he was hit in the head with a board and pummeled with fists while other students watched. Workers from a nearby community center came to the rescue when the fight was over but it was already to late. To date, three assailants have been caught in connection with the attack and all three have been charged with first-degree murder.

I watched the above clip of the fight earlier and was truly disgusted. The video was posted so that the remaining suspects could be identified. In my opinion, the people who sit and watch senseless violence as it takes place without attempting to find help are just as guilty as those involved.

Nas has stepped up and wrote an open letter to the kids involved in the attack. Check it out below:

Dear Young Warriors fighting the wrong wars! Killing each other is definitely played out. Being hurt from the lost of a love one was never cool. Dear Young Warriors fighting the wrong war! I know that feeling , that frustration with life and needing to take it out on someone, any one. But….

We chose the dumbest things to go the hardest for. I remember seeing deaths over 8 ball jackets, fila’s , and name plate chains. Deaths over “he say she say”!!!!! “I’m from This block or I’m from that block”, or “my moms n pops is f*cked up now the whole world gotta pay”!!!

I remember feeling like I was the hardest “n*gga” breathin. And I couldn’t wait to prove it. But let’s think. What r we really proving?? And proving what to who?? Everybody knows Chicago breeds the strongest of the strong but I just feel, me, being ya brother from another state feels your pain as if I grew up with you in ya very own household.

You have the ability and mind power to change they way we are looked at. Look who’s watching us young warriors, look who’s throwin us in jail constantly, look at the ignorance in the world. Look at the racist dogs who love to see us down. Lovin to bury us in the ground or in jail were we continue this worthless war on one another. Young warriors…. We are WASTING more and more time. We gotta get on our jobs and take over the world. Cuz This movie left the theaters years ago, Juice, Menace, boys n the hood , blood n blood out, Belly!

When we see each other why do we see hatred? Why were we born in a storm, born soldiers, WARRIORS….and instead of building each other up we are at war with each other.. May the soul of this young person find peace with the almighty. I’m with you young warriors. You’re me and I’m you. But trust me! you are fighting the wrong war.

-Nas

Worlds Most Expensive Blackberry







Alexander Amosu claims to have created the world’s most expensive diamond encrusted BlackBerry, crafted in solid 18 carat yellow gold and encrusted with 4,459 brilliant cut diamonds (weighing 28.43 carats).


The handset is personalized with your name or company logo and comes with a 24-hour global concierge service. Only three diamond-encrusted BlackBerrys will ever be made, and of which one handset costing $200,366 has already been sold to a client in the Middle East.
